The Dodge City War of 1883 written by Mike King and Aaron Duree is the story of a bloodless conflict that took place between a gambler by the name of Luke Short and the political structures of Dodge City, who tried to force Short to close the Long Branch Saloon and leave town. Narrated by Brad Smalley the factors involved in the incident was filled with ominous possibilities for violence and brought several of the most infamous gunfighters in the history of the Old West into Dodge City to seek justice for their friend – Luke Short. The event is best remembered because it produced one of the most iconic photos of gamblers and gunfighters taken in celebration of their victory over the political structures in Dodge City – entitled the Peace Commission.
